titleOfInvention |
Method for driving field sequential liquid crystal display device |
abstract |
To reduce crosstalk in sequential frame periods. An image signal is written to a pixel in a first sub-frame period. Then, just before a second sub-frame period, the light source is lit in accordance with the image signal written in the first sub-frame period and sequentially, the image signal is written in the second sub-frame period of the right eye frame period. Then, just before the next first sub-frame period, the light source is lit in accordance with the image signal in the third sub-frame period and sequentially, writing of the image signal is performed in the third sub-frame period of the right eye frame period. |
